Scout is seeking a skilled Senior IT Systems Administrator to lead the design, implementation, and management of our internal IT systems as we transition from third-party managed services to a scalable in-house capability. This role will be responsible for establishing core IT functions, supporting a growing workforce, and helping build the infrastructure that enables Scout’s next phase of growth.
The ideal candidate is equally capable providing hands-on technical support, managing external technology partners, and driving strategic IT initiatives. This individual will also play a key role supporting our CMMC compliance efforts and helping stand up infrastructure for Scout’s expanding facilities and operations. This is a hybrid position.
Responsibilities
Establish and manage internal IT operations, including documentation, policies, procedures, and asset management processes
Build and mature Scout's in-house IT support capability while maintaining strong working relationships with our Managed Service Provider (MSP), CMMC consultants, and other technology partners
Provide first-line IT support for employees, troubleshooting hardware, software, and networking, and access issues
Design, implement, and maintain IT security controls aligned with NIST, CMMC, and other applicable cybersecurity frameworks
Administer and maintain company hardware, networks, and cloud infrastructure
Manage user accounts, permissions, and access controls across company systems
Evaluate, implement, and support new IT systems, tools, and technologies as the company grows
Support the design and deployment of IT infrastructure for Scout's new facility
Participate in CMMC preparation, assessment, and certification activities
Deliver occasional cyber security awareness and IT training to team members
Maintain IT inventory, lifecycle management, and configuration management processes
